Are you thinking about a PhD in political science? Yale University is hiring college graduates for predoctoral fellowships. 

These are 1- or 2-year positions with competitive salaries and standard benefits such as health insurance. Predocs work with one or more faculty supervisors helping in the capacity specified by the supervisor and they also take 1 class each semester at the graduate or undergraduate level. This program is designed for students who are considering a PhD in political science but either aren’t sure about it or would benefit from the opportunity to take classes and work with faculty before applying.

The Academy for Civic Education and Democracy (ACED) will convene its inaugural cohort in June 2024. ACED is RRI’s in-person 8-week summer program in Washington, DC. Classes will be held at the Ronald Reagan Institute building and accredited by George Washington University. The ACED program is designed to foster the next generation of civic leaders. During the Summer, undergraduate students will immerse themselves in Washington, DC for a profound and experiential learning experience. Students will participate in an accredited course that provides them with the chance to explore history both within and beyond the classroom. Every week, they will not only interact with influential figures from diverse sectors but also put their skills, knowledge, and network into practice through internships. This unique opportunity in Washington, DC will empower students to begin their own leadership journey with confidence and tangible experiences.
Program Dates: June 2 - July 26

The Annual Conference of the Utah Academy of Sciences, Arts, and Letters will be held in person on Saturday, March 23, 2024, at the University of Utah. The deadline for submissions Fri., Feb. 18!  We invite abstracts, research-in-progress, and papers in the following areas • Political science, history, communication studies, journalism/media, philosophy, foreign languages, and humanities generally.  
 

Conference papers will be considered for publication in the refereed (double-blind, peer reviewed) Journal of the Utah Academy of Sciences, Arts, and Letters. One outstanding manuscript from each Division will be selected and its author(s) will receive a cash award. Papers are also eligible for consideration for a cash award for the “Best Paper” awarded in each division. All faculty and student members of the Academy are eligible.  Abstracts for poster and oral presentations are now being accepted as well.
